It's official, the Dorset and East Devon coast has been ranked alongside the Great Barrier Reef and the Grand Canyon as one of the natural wonders of the World. The Jurassic Coast as it is known stretches for sixty miles from Orcombe Point in Exmouth to Old Harry Rocks in Dorset where you can see 185 million years of the Earth's history Spectacular scenery, sites of geological interest and wealth of intriguing local history and folklore are yours to discover.

 
 

Three miles from the Manor Hotel lies over 3,500 acres of managed common land called Woodbury Common available to the public. This provides a selection of wildlife habitats, walking and cycling tracks to suit all tastes and superb views of the Exe Estuary, South Devon coastline and island East Devon. Here you can search for nuts in the Autumn, wild strawberries in the summer and enjoy the magnificent combination of open land, woods, copses and streams and make up this ancient, rugged, beautiful and protected environment.
